  1. Nanobubbles are an “invisible” era. How do you persuade folks and industries of the ability and worth of one thing they may be able to’t see? What was once probably the most memorable second of a consumer’s disbelief changing into a a second of a trust?

That’s the central paradox we are facing: promoting one thing folks can’t see. Nanobubbles are colorless, silent, and invisible to the attention — but their have an effect on may also be dramatic. So, our technique is understated: display, don’t inform.

Probably the most tough moments came about on the Mungeshpur Drain in Haryana — a website online notorious for its black, stagnant water stuffed with many years of untreated sewage and commercial waste. Once we proposed nanobubble remedy, maximum officers had been skeptical. In the end, not anything had labored there ahead of.

Inside of a unmarried cross thru our system — no chemical substances, no civil paintings, simply our plug-and-play machine — the transformation was once simple. Dissolved oxygen ranges went from nearly 0 to wholesome, colourful ranges in simply quarter-hour — a bounce of greater than 500%. Natural pollution (BOD/COD) had been lowered via over 70%, bringing the drain again inside of blank water norms.

What came about subsequent was once the genuine turning level. Officers from HSPCB (Haryana State Air pollution Keep an eye on Board), PHED, and the Irrigation Division — all of whom had pop out of interest — stood in silence, visibly surprised. Lots of them had overseen years of failed interventions, from chemical substances to mechanical aerators, and couldn’t consider one thing so compact and chemical-free had completed that outcome.

They began taking movies themselves. Some even returned the following day with extra groups to witness the website online once more. One professional summed it up ultimate when he stated, “We’ve spent years seeking to repair this with all of the gear we had — and you probably did it with bubbles we will’t even see.”

That second modified the whole lot. It wasn’t simply evidence of thought — it was once validation from skilled, technical stakeholders. From that time on, the query was once now not “Does this paintings?” however “The place else are we able to deploy it?”

  1. The corporate was once based with a venture to serve each the surroundings and society. Are you able to proportion a selected tale of a farmer or a group whose existence was once tangibly modified via your era, and the sentiments you felt witnessing that transformation?

    One tale that continues to resonate deeply with me is our paintings on the Krishna Matha Pushkarani in Udupi, Karnataka—a sacred temple pond central to the religious and cultural lifetime of the area people. Through the years, the pond had turn out to be closely polluted with natural waste, algal blooms, and foul smell. The waterbody had turn out to be a painful reminder of environmental overlook and a fading image of heritage. Our venture was once no longer simply clinical—it was once religious. We deployed our NICO Nanobubble Machine with a transparent function: repair the water high quality with out chemical substances or disruption to temple actions. Inside of weeks of operation, nanobubbles had increased dissolved oxygen ranges from 5.5 ppm to fifteen ppm, enabling herbal microbial job to wreck down natural topic and suppress pathogens.

The transformation was once measurable. Natural air pollution dropped via just about 75%, destructive micro organism had been lowered via nearly 90%, and oxygen ranges tripled — making the water secure once more for rituals and group use. However past the numbers, what stayed with us was once a quiet second when a temple elder got here ahead and stated, “You didn’t simply blank the water—you introduced again our blessings.” That unmarried sentence encapsulated the whole lot. It was once now not on the subject of water remedy; it was once about restoring religious continuity, cultural dignity, and environmental steadiness—all with out chemical substances or civil adjustments.

This undertaking was once an impressive reminder of why we started this adventure: to create answers that aren’t simplest scientifically sound but in addition emotionally and culturally impactful. It confirmed us that true innovation serves each folks and the planet—invisibly, sustainably, and profoundly.

  1. The nanobubble area is evolving. What do you spot as the following nice frontier for this era, past its present packages, and the way are you getting ready for that long term?

    The following nice frontier for nanobubble era lies in going past oxygen — each in relation to the gases we infuse and the organic packages we’re now unlocking.

We’ve already begun industrial deployment of ozone nanobubbles for disinfection and complex oxidation — particularly in sewage and drain rejuvenation the place chemical-free remedy is a concern. However what’s most fun is how this invisible era is now getting into bioengineering and human well being.

We’re these days engaged in a joint analysis undertaking with a number one establishment exploring using nanobubbles in focused drug supply and tissue regeneration. The speculation is understated however progressive: nanobubbles can function ultra-precise carriers, attaining deep tissues and liberating healing brokers with minimum invasiveness. This has doable no longer only for regenerative drugs, but in addition for oncology, wound therapeutic, or even gene treatment.

At the client entrance, our IOTA WATER emblem has already introduced this era into day by day existence — the usage of oxygen nanobubbles to give a boost to hydration, fortify mobile oxygenation, and supply tangible well being advantages. What was once as soon as thought to be a distinct segment, lab-scale thought is now offered in ₹20 bottles throughout North India — and has turn out to be a part of folks’s on a regular basis well being routines.

Having a look forward, we’re growing multi-gas nanobubble programs — together with hydrogen for its antioxidant results and CO₂ for agriculture — whilst proceeding to push into medical-grade packages. We see nanobubbles evolving right into a platform era: from cleansing polluted drains to optimizing human body structure.

The way forward for nanobubbles isn’t just environmental — it’s mobile, it’s clinical, and it’s deeply non-public.

  1. Are you able to stroll us in the course of the adventure of a unmarried nanobubble, from its advent for your generator to its ultimate have an effect on in a real-world situation like a farm or a lake?

Consider a bubble just about 1,750 occasions smaller than a grain of salt being created inside of our NICO Nanobubble Generator. It’s infused with gases akin to oxygen, ozone, hydrogen — or just about any fuel relying at the utility — and is so small that it doesn’t upward thrust to the outside and pa like an ordinary bubble. As an alternative, it remains suspended within the water, performing like a tiny power tablet that works for hours and even days.

When this water is launched right into a farm, a lake, or perhaps a polluted drain, the impact is dramatic. Oxygen ranges upward thrust sharply, excellent microbes get up and get started breaking down waste quicker, and destructive micro organism and foul odors start to disappear. If ozone or different practical gases are used, they supply tough disinfection and oxidation — all with out including any harsh chemical substances.

The adjustments are visual inside of hours or days — clearer water, more healthy fish in ponds, greener vegetation in farms, and full ecosystems beginning to get well.

So, the adventure of a nanobubble is brief however tough: created in our machine, loaded with the fitting fuel for the fitting function, and quietly operating to revive steadiness — one bubble at a time.
